colorPol® polarizers are dichroic glass polarizers. They feature a high contrast ratio and a high transmittance. Standard colorPol® polarizers are available for the UV wavelength range (355-420 nm), visible range (475 - 780 nm) and for the near to mid IR range (780 - 5,000 nmn). This portfolio is complemented by high transmittance (HT) polarizers with a trasmission >98% in the IR range (1,280 - 2,500 nm).
The latest super-thin 90 µm colorPol® series allow for further miniaturization of integrated photonics, free-space isolators, and optical communication systems at reduced cost while maintaining excellent polarization properties. Current versions are optimized for telecommunication wavelengths of 1310 nm and 1550 nm.

The colorPol® technology is used to create uniformly oriented prolate silver particles near the surface of soda lime glass. Due to the prolate silver particles, absorption of already polarized light occurs and non-polarized light becomes linearly polarized. The absorption is selective in reference to the wavelength of light. Beside the standard products, the flexible technology allows producing of customized polarizers with special spectral characteristics.
